3-(6-Oxo-1,4,5,6-tetrahydropyridazin-3-yl)propanoic acid (CAS 98334-84-0) is a heterocyclic organic compound with the molecular formula C7H10N2O3 and a molecular weight of 170.17 g/mol. This pyridazine derivative serves as a valuable building block in chemical synthesis. Its specific structural features make it useful for constructing more complex molecules, particularly within the realm of heterocyclic chemistry.

01 /Applications

Chemical Synthesis Intermediate

This compound acts as a versatile intermediate in organic synthesis, enabling the construction of novel molecular architectures. Its pyridazine core and propanoic acid side chain offer multiple points for chemical modification.

Heterocyclic Chemistry Research

It is utilised in research settings focused on heterocyclic chemistry, particularly for the development of new pyridazine-based compounds. The compound's structure lends itself to studies involving ring systems and their functionalization.

Building Block for Complex Molecules

The molecule serves as a key building block for the synthesis of larger, more complex organic molecules. Researchers can incorporate this unit into diverse synthetic strategies, exploring its reactivity and utility.
